We searched for an exotic decay of orthopositronium into a single phot
on and a short-lived neutral boson PHI0 in hitherto unexplored mass re
gion below 300 keV/c2. A high-resolution measurement of the associated
photon energy spectrum was carried out with a germanium detector to d
iscriminate the expected sharp peak of this decay from the broader pea
k of the pick-off annihilations. No evidence of such decay was observe
d, resulting in the upper-limits on the branching ratio of 3.0 x 10(-4
) (M(PHI)0 < 500 keV/c2 ). This clearly rules out the possibility of t
his exotic decay mode explaining the reported discrepancy in the ortho
positronium decay rate.
